Vaio SZ: Remove or replace the DVD drive
About a month after I bought my Sony Vaio VGN-SZ1XP, I nocked it off the desk. It seemed that everything was alright but recently the DVD writer has been failing to write and it doesn’t read some of the old disks I burnt. I decided to get a new drive so off to eBay I went and managed to get one for £30. Bonus.
Unfortunately I couldn’t find out how to actually get in to the damn thing to get it out. Well I figured it out and here it is:
- Hold down the F1, F2 and Num Lock key and while doing this, slide the keyboard backwards.
- There are three screws holding down the palm rest / mouse pad thing. Undo these
- Slide the palm rest towards you.
- There’s one screw holding down the DVD drive. Undo this and then slide the drive out.
- Put new one in and then repeat these backwards.
